DEV Community

Cover image for What role does blockchain play in ensuring the integrity and immutability of cryptocurrency transactions?
Jacob J. Kennell
Jacob J. Kennell

Posted on • Edited on

What role does blockchain play in ensuring the integrity and immutability of cryptocurrency transactions?

Blockchain technology has emerged as a revolutionary force in the world of finance, particularly in the realm of cryptocurrencies. Its ability to ensure the integrity and immutability of transactions has made it a cornerstone of trust in digital transactions.

Introduction to Blockchain Technology

Blockchain is a decentralized, distributed ledger technology that records transactions across a network of computers securely and transparently. Each transaction is cryptographically linked to the previous one, forming a chain of blocks that cannot be altered retroactively.

Importance of Integrity and Immutability in Cryptocurrency Transactions

Integrity and immutability are crucial aspects of cryptocurrency transactions, as they ensure that transactions are secure, transparent, and tamper-proof. Blockchain technology plays a fundamental role in upholding these principles, providing a trustless and verifiable system for conducting digital transactions.

Role of Blockchain in Ensuring Integrity

Decentralization
Blockchain operates on a decentralized network of nodes, which eliminates the need for a central authority to validate transactions. This decentralization ensures that no single entity has control over the network, reducing the risk of fraud or manipulation.

Consensus Mechanisms
Blockchain employs consensus mechanisms, such as Proof of Work (PoW) and Proof of Stake (PoS), to validate and confirm transactions. These mechanisms ensure that all transactions are verified by the majority of participants in the network, enhancing the integrity of the transaction process.

Cryptographic Hash Functions
Blockchain uses cryptographic hash functions to secure transaction data and create unique identifiers for each block. These hash functions ensure the integrity of data by producing a unique fingerprint for each block, making it virtually impossible to alter or tamper with transaction records.

Image description

Role of Blockchain in Ensuring Immutability

Distributed Ledger
Blockchain operates on a distributed ledger system, where transaction data is stored across multiple nodes in the network. This distributed nature ensures that transaction records are replicated and synchronized across the network, making it resistant to tampering or data manipulation.

Proof of Work (PoW) and Proof of Stake (PoS)
Blockchain consensus mechanisms, such as PoW and PoS, require participants to invest computational resources or stake cryptocurrency to validate transactions. This validation process adds a layer of security and ensures the immutability of transaction records.

Timestamping
Blockchain timestamps each transaction, recording the exact time at which it occurred. This timestamping feature provides a chronological order of transactions, further enhancing the immutability and transparency of the transaction history.

Examples and Case Studies

Bitcoin
Bitcoin, the first and most well-known cryptocurrency, operates on a blockchain-based system that ensures the integrity and immutability of transactions. Its decentralized nature and cryptographic security features make it a trusted medium of exchange worldwide.

Ethereum
Ethereum is a blockchain platform that enables the development of decentralized applications (DApps) and smart contracts. Its blockchain technology facilitates secure and transparent transactions, paving the way for innovative financial services and digital assets.

Challenges and Limitations

Scalability
Scalability remains a challenge for blockchain technology, particularly concerning transaction throughput and network congestion. Addressing scalability issues is crucial to maintaining the integrity and efficiency of cryptocurrency transactions as adoption continues to grow.

Energy Consumption
The energy consumption associated with blockchain mining processes, particularly in proof-of-work consensus mechanisms, raises environmental concerns. Developing energy-efficient alternatives and sustainable mining practices is essential to mitigate the environmental impact of blockchain technology.

Future Outlook
Despite its challenges, blockchain technology holds immense potential to transform the integrity and immutability of cryptocurrency transactions. Continued innovation and collaboration within the blockchain ecosystem will drive advancements in security, scalability, and sustainability.

Conclusion

Blockchain technology plays a critical role in ensuring the integrity and immutability of cryptocurrency transactions. Its decentralized nature, cryptographic security features, and consensus mechanisms make it a trusted and transparent framework for conducting digital transactions in the modern economy.

FAQs

How does blockchain technology prevent fraud and manipulation in cryptocurrency transactions?
What are the main consensus mechanisms used in blockchain networks?
How does blockchain technology ensure the immutability of transaction records?
What role do cryptographic hash functions play in blockchain security?
What are some examples of cryptocurrencies that leverage blockchain technology for secure transactions?

Top comments (0)